Abstract

The invention belongs to the field of hydropower energy optimization operation, discloses a multi-objective hydropower purchase optimization method and system of a provincial power network under time-of-use electricity price. The method establishes and solves a multi-objective time-of-use electricity price model based on the response of user demand to the time-of-use electricity price. The conditional value-at-risk (VaR) based on portfolio theory is introduced as a risk index, and a multi-objective optimization model is proposed to maximize the expected profit and minimize the risk of power purchase. The power purchase ratio scheme and the power purchase risk scheme are optimized to obtain the inter-provincial power purchase risk decision and the optimal power purchase ratio. The inventioncombines the sensitivity of the user to the change of the electricity price, considers the minimization of the peak and valley load of the system, maximizes a plurality of objectives of the user satisfaction, establishes a multi-objective time-of-use electricity price model based on the user response, improves the feasibility of the time-of-use electricity price scheme, and lays a foundation forestablishing a maximum expected benefit model of power purchase.

technical field [0001] The invention belongs to the field of optimized operation of hydropower energy, and in particular relates to a multi-objective power purchase optimization method and system for hydropower in an inter-provincial power grid under time-of-use electricity prices. Background technique [0002] At present, the existing technologies commonly used in the industry are as follows: [0003] When establishing the peak-valley time-of-use electricity price, simply consider the model that minimizes the peak-valley difference, maximizes the valley load, and minimizes the peak load, or combines the two models to solve the peak-valley time-of-use electricity price scheme.
